Rated 2 out of 5 stars

Stayed at Generator Paris

Stayed at Generator Paris. 1st night a cleaner or security guard who worked there came into the room at 1:20am, turned on all the lights n banged around. I woke up and asked what he was doing and he ignored me and left. 3rd night I was there the bed next to mine checked out in the morning. Cleaning staff came and cleared my bed. Changed the sheets and took all my personal belongings. When I arrived back my key wouldn't work so I went down and got a new key. Went back up to find that my property had been taken. Went back down to be told that there were no cleaning staff until the next day at 8am. I was checking out the next day so I went down early to recover my items. They weren't found. Aside from that my booking made through Hostelworld clearly says checkout is at 00:00 but I was told 10am by the desk staff and that I'd be charged extra for a late checkout. It's a good location and clean in terms of hostels. It's a shame there were so many bad experiences that went with it. I was never offered any compensation for my things that were taken which was also quite disappointing. If you stay there; lock everything up!! Don't leave any valuables in the dorm rooms

Rated 1 out of 5 stars

Caveat Emptor/Buyer Beware

Caveat Emptor/Buyer Beware: I booked Generator Paris a month ago for a November 16th stay for €124.30 as I had a conference to attend in Paris. I became ill on the morning of the journey; but I contacted Generator asking to either cancel or rebook my stay. I was met with various contradictory responses, each using the "Non-refundable" excuse, each time told with varying degrees of rudeness that I cannot rebook and I cannot get a refund. (Similar to a bereavement, if you or a close relation becomes seriously unwell, hotels may grant an exception to their non-refundable rates.) I stayed in Generator in Copenhagen in 2013 and I have to think this badly run, rude and inflexible company it has become co-incides with its acquistion in 2017 by a UK based Private Equity firm.

If I had read the reviews on Google and/or Trip Advisor with many writing that the accommodation was both dirty and the staff rude I would never have booked.
I have had quite an extraordinary exchange of emails in the meantime from their reception which were bordering on offensive. I have decided to contact the owners of Generator Hostels Queensgate Investments LLP, London as I am quite sure they have no idea how appallingly their portfolio of "The design-led hostels" are run.
Since Generator Hostels currently earns revenues of over €70m with 14 sites which aims to attract millennial travellers with its focus on capital city addresses, artfully designed interiors and appealing shared social spaces." It will not mind some honest feedback from the kind of customer it intended to attract, but has instead managed to repel for life.
